Thermenregion is a wine area within Lower Austria. Indigenous varieties sit alongside fuller styles of both white and red wine.

Elsewhere in Lower Austria

Continue through the region

  1. Carnuntum5 producersCloser to the Pannonian Plain, Carnuntum gives Zweigelt and Blaufränkisch riper cherry fruit and rounder tannin.
  2. Kamptal20 producersCool Waldviertel air, loess and rock terraces shape Kamptal's peppery, high-acid Grüner Veltliner and taut Riesling. The area also produces red wines.
  3. Kremstal6 producersKremstal pairs spicy, ripe Grüner Veltliner with lighter, mineral Riesling.
  4. NiederösterreichNo producers listed yetNiederösterreich is Lower Austria in German. It names the larger wine-growing area, not a sub-region within it.
  5. SalzburgNo producers listed yetSalzburg is a separate Austrian wine-growing area in the Bergland wine-growing region. It is not a sub-region of Lower Austria.
  6. Traisental2 producersTraisental centres on Grüner Veltliner and Riesling, giving its wines a white-variety identity.
  7. Wachau12 producersIn Wachau, steep Danube terraces of gneiss and loess shape Riesling and Grüner Veltliner, with concentrated fruit, acidity and stony tension.
  8. Wagram7 producersWagram's loess soils support ripe, structured Grüner Veltliner and distinctive Roter Veltliner.
  9. Weinviertel8 producersIn Lower Austria's Weinviertel, broad loess hills give Grüner Veltliner a lighter, crisp, pepper-driven character.
  10. Wien4 producersWien, or Vienna, is a separate wine-growing area in the Weinland wine-growing region, rather than a sub-region of Lower Austria.
